Oktoberfest Munich: A Full Day of Fun, Food, and Festivals

Oktoberfest Munich, the world-renowned festival, attracts millions of visitors every year, offering an unforgettable experience filled with fun, food, and festivities. Held annually in late September to the first weekend in October, this event is not just a celebration of beer; it encompasses a rich blend of culture, tradition, and community spirit.

As you step into the festival grounds, you are greeted by colorful tents and the sound of lively music. There are 14 large tents and 20 smaller ones, each offering a different atmosphere. From the traditional Bavarian music of the Hofbräu tent to the contemporary vibes in the Paulaner tent, there is something for everyone. Make sure to arrive early to secure a seat, as these tents fill up quickly!

One of the main highlights of Oktoberfest Munich is undoubtedly the food. The festival is a culinary paradise, showcasing an array of traditional Bavarian dishes. Indulge in a plate of crispy pretzels, known as Brez’n, or savor a hearty serving of Wiesn chicken (roast chicken) and pork knuckle (Schweinshaxe). Don’t forget to try some regional sausages and the mouthwatering apple strudel for dessert. With countless food stalls scattered throughout the festival, the delicious aromas will beckon you at every turn.

For those eager to learn about the history and culture of Oktoberfest, guided tours are available. These tours provide insights into the origins of this iconic festival, which began in 1810 as a royal wedding celebration. Connecting with the rich Bavarian heritage makes the experience even more meaningful.
